CC33XX-SOFTWARE

Software development source for CC33XX

CC33XX-SOFTWARE

Downloads

Overview

The CC33XX devices are single and dual-band Wi-Fi 6 and Bluetooth Low Energy 5.4 companion devices suitable for both Linux and RTOS based systems. CC33XX-SOFTWARE is a collection of software development sources aimed to facilitate quick setup, out-of-box experience, and accelerate development in Linux or RTOS environments for the CC3300, CC3301, CC3350 and CC3351 devices.

Features
  • CC33XX-LINUX-MPU
  • Includes sources for CC33XX Linux drivers supporting both Wi-Fi and BLE.
  • Pre-build images for AM335x, AM62, AM62P and AM62A host for out-of-box evaluation.
  • Support for nearly all LTS Linux Kernel versions and host MPUs is available.  Review the User’s Guide or reach out on E2E to learn more.
  • CC33XX-RTOS-MCU
  • Includes components that enable engineers to develop applications with CC33XX on a Real-Time Operating System (RTOS) on a microcontroller.
  • LwIP networking protocol support.
Download View video with transcript Video

Downloads

Driver or library

CC33XX-LINUX-MPU CC33xx device driver source for MPUs running Linux OS.

Supported products & hardware

Supported products & hardware

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module M2-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module
Browse Download options

CC33XX-LINUX-MPU CC33xx device driver source for MPUs running Linux OS.

close
Latest version
Version: 1.0.0.8
Release date: Dec 19, 2024

CC33xx Linux MPU Windows Installer

MD5 checksum

CC33xx Linux MPU Linux Installer

MD5 checksum

CC33xx Linux MPU Version 1.0.0.8 Logger Bin file

MD5 checksum
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module M2-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module

Release Information

The CC33xx Linux MPU Software Package delivers components that enable engineers to develop connected applications on Texas Instruments Wi-Fi Companion-IC devices. The product is comprised of multiple software components and examples of how to use these components together. In addition, examples are provided to demonstrate the use of each functional area and each supported device and as a starting point for your own projects.


This CC33xx Linux MPU Software Package delivers components that enable operation of the Texas Instruments CC33xx Wi-Fi and BLE family of wireless transceivers on Linux platforms.


This is version **1.0.0.8** of the CC33xx Linux MPU Software Package


The version is a production quality release for 2.4/5Ghz devices


Previous release was 1.0.0.7

What's new

  • Added new INI parameter to control TxPsatCompensation (0dB, 0.5dB, 1dB) - no change to default behavior
  • Added new INI parameter to control RX AMPDU length: MaxRxAmpduLen (8K, 16K) - no change to default behavior
  • Update in INI file the default setting of 'PowerSaveScheme' to 'no ps poll' mode - move to active for every TX \ RX
Driver or library

CC33XX-LINUX-MPU-PORTS-SW CC33XX-LINUX-MPU Ports to LTS kernels and other HW platforms

Supported products & hardware

Supported products & hardware

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Download options

CC33XX-LINUX-MPU-PORTS-SW CC33XX-LINUX-MPU Ports to LTS kernels and other HW platforms

close
Latest version
Version: 1.0.0
Release date: Jan 24, 2025

CC33xx Linux Ports to LTS Kernels and Other Platforms

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C

Release Information

GitHub support for the CC33xx Device on LTS Kernels and other Platforms

Driver or library

CC33XX-RTOS-MCU (PREVIEW) CC33xx device driver for MCU and RTOS platforms

Supported products & hardware

Supported products & hardware

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module
Browse Download options

CC33XX-RTOS-MCU (PREVIEW) CC33xx device driver for MCU and RTOS platforms

close
Latest version
Version: R5
Release date: Sep 16, 2024

CC33XX RTOS MCU Windows Installer

MD5 checksum

CC33XX RTOS MCU Linux Installer

MD5 checksum
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module

Release Information

This PREVIEW CC33XX RTOS MCU Software Package delivers components that enable engineers to develop applications on the Texas Instruments CC33XX Wi-Fi devices and Sitara family of microcontrollers (MCU).

This software toolkit provides the drivers for CC33XX devices to be used with a Real-Time Operating System (RTOS) on a microcontroller.


This is version R5 of the CC33xx MCU Software Package.

What's new

  • Driver Source Refactor and Clean up
  • Assert may be set off through a define in osi_kernel.h, also added missing error return after asserts in case asserts are turned off
  • Added new WlanEvent - Error - to inform vendor code of errors inside internal threads
  • Bug Fixes and stabilization
Driver or library

CC33XX-SW CC33xx restricted software

Support software

CC33XX-QUICKTRACK-CONTROL-TOOL The CC33XX QuickTrack Control App is a Wi-Fi automation test tool utilized for Wi-Fi® Certification

Supported products & hardware

Supported products & hardware

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module M2-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module
Download options

CC33XX-QUICKTRACK-CONTROL-TOOL The CC33XX QuickTrack Control App is a Wi-Fi automation test tool utilized for Wi-Fi® Certification

close
Latest version
Version: 2.2.1
Release date: Jun 18, 2024
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module M2-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module

Documentation

Release Information

Click on the links in the table above to download. The CC33xx QuickTrack Control Tool is a Wi-Fi automation test tool utilized for Wi-Fi® Certification.

What's new

  • fixed paths
  • fix wps APUT settings file
  • wps pin checksum script
  •  

Additional resources you might need

Support software

CC33XX-QUICKTRACK-CONTROL-TOOL The CC33XX QuickTrack Control App is a Wi-Fi automation test tool utilized for Wi-Fi® Certification

Supported products & hardware

Supported products & hardware

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module M2-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module
Download options

CC33XX-QUICKTRACK-CONTROL-TOOL The CC33XX QuickTrack Control App is a Wi-Fi automation test tool utilized for Wi-Fi® Certification

close
Latest version
Version: 2.2.1
Release date: Jun 18, 2024
Products
Wi-Fi products
CC3300 SimpleLink™ Wi-Fi 6 companion IC CC3301 SimpleLink™ 2.4GHz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C CC3301MOD SimpleLink™ Wi-Fi 6 and Bluetooth® Low Energy companion module CC3350 SimpleLink™ dual-band (2.4 and 5 GHz) Wi-Fi 6 companion IC CC3351 SimpleLink™ dual-band (2.4 and 5GHz) Wi-Fi 6 and Bluetooth® Low Energy 5.4 companion IC
Hardware development
Evaluation board
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3301MOD SimpleLink™ CC3301MOD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module BP-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module M2-CC3351 SimpleLink™ CC3351 dual-band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module

Documentation

Release Information

Click on the links in the table above to download. The CC33xx QuickTrack Control Tool is a Wi-Fi automation test tool utilized for Wi-Fi® Certification.

What's new

  • fixed paths
  • fix wps APUT settings file
  • wps pin checksum script
  •  

Related design resources

Hardware development

DAUGHTER CARD
EZURI-3P-SONATI351 Sona TI351 Wi-Fi 6 + Bluetooth v5.4 Module
EVALUATION BOARD
BP-CC3301 SimpleLink™ CC3301 Wi-Fi 6 and Bluetooth® Low Energy BoosterPack™ plug-in module
INTERFACE ADAPTER
BP-CC33-BBB-ADAPT BP-CC33xx interface adapter for BeagleBone Black development platform

Software development

APPLICATION SOFTWARE & FRAMEWORK
SIMPLELINK-WIFI-TOOLBOX SimpleLink Wi-Fi Toolbox

Support & training

TI E2E™ forums with technical support from TI engineers

View all forum topics

Content is provided "as is" by TI and community contributors and does not constitute TI specifications. See terms of use.

If you have questions about quality, packaging or ordering TI products, see TI support.

Videos